본문 바로가기
반응형

전체 글110

Error creating bean with name 'jpaAuditingHandler': Cannot resolve reference to bean 'jpaMappingContext' while setting constructor argument Caused by: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'jpaAuditingHandler': Cannot resolve reference to bean 'jpaMappingContext' while setting constructor argument Caused by: org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'jpaMappingContext': JPA metamodel must not be empty Caused by: java.lang.IllegalArgumentExc.. 2023. 6. 14.
Test 폴더에 있는 엔티티 -> Q class로 생성하기 querydsl을 사용할때 Q Class가 필요한데 가끔 우리는 소스 폴더가 아닌 테스트용으로 엔티티를 만들 경우가 있다. 그럴때 테스트 폴더에 있는 엔티티들은 Q Class로 생성안되는데 그거 설정하는 방법임 com.mysema.maven apt-maven-plugin 1.1.3 process ${project.build.directory}/generated-sources com.querydsl.apt.jpa.JPAAnnotationProcessor generate-test-entities generate-test-sources test-process ${project.build.directory}/generated-test-sources com.querydsl.apt.jpa.JPAAnnotationP.. 2023. 5. 21.
String, StringBuilder, StringBuffer의 차이 스트링(String), 스트링버퍼(StringBuffer), 스트링빌더(StringBuilder)는 모두 문자열을 처리하는 클래스 그러나 차이점이 있음 String - String은 immutable(불변) - String은 문자열을 대표하는 것으로 문자열을 조작하는 경우 유용하게 사용함 - String 객체는 한번 생성되면 할당된 메모리 공간이 변하지 않음. - 연산자, concat메서드를 통해 다른 문자열 을 붙여도 기존의 문자열에 새로운 문자열을 붙이는것이 아닌 새로 String을 만든 후 새 String객체에 연결된 문자열을 저장하고, 그 객체를 참조하게 함 ->문자열 연산이 많은 경우 성능이 좋지 않음 - Immutable한 객체는 간단하게 사용가능하고, 동기화에 대해 신경쓰지 않아도 되기때문에.. 2023. 5. 15.
[IntelliJ] 플러그인 - gitToolBox gitToolBox 플러그인 설치 포커스 있는 라인의 마지막 수정자,일자등 확인가능 2023. 4. 28.
반응형